Weather & Climate in Tarrafas, Brazil

Temperature, precipitation, air quality, natural hazards, and monthly weather data.

Tarrafas has a warm climate with an average annual temperature of 78°F (25°C). Winters average 79°F in January while summers reach 76°F in July / relatively mild seasonal variation. The area gets 275 sunny days per year, well above the U.S. average of 205 / making it one of the sunnier locations in the country. Annual precipitation totals 33.6 inches. The city sits at an elevation of 915 feet.

Monthly Weather

Month Avg Temperature Precipitation Summary
January 79°F (26°C) 4.4 in
February 78°F (26°C) 5.7 in
March 77°F (25°C) 8.8 in Wettest
April 76°F (25°C) 6.7 in
May 76°F (24°C) 2.6 in
June 75°F (24°C) 0.9 in Coldest
July 76°F (24°C) 0.4 in
August 77°F (25°C) 0.2 in Driest
September 79°F (26°C) 0.2 in
October 80°F (27°C) 0.6 in
November 81°F (27°C) 0.9 in Warmest
December 80°F (27°C) 2.2 in

Tarrafas has a seasonal temperature swing of 5°F / from 75°F in June to 81°F in November. Total annual precipitation is 33.6 inches, with March being the wettest month (8.8") and August the driest (0.2").
